New York 2025-2026 Regular Session

New York Assembly Bill K01414

Caption

Memorializing Governor Kathy Hochul to proclaim October 9, 2026, as Sneakers Day in the State of New York

Summary

This resolution memorializes Governor Kathy Hochul to proclaim October 9, 2026, as "Sneakers Day" in New York State, in conjunction with National Sneakers Day. The measure is largely ceremonial and explanatory, reciting the history of sneakers, their evolution from early rubber-soled shoes to modern athletic and fashion footwear, and their cultural significance in sports, music, and everyday life. The resolution highlights sneakers as an American-origin product with broad social and economic relevance, noting their role in physical activity, wellness, and global consumer markets. It also references major brands and milestones such as Keds, Chuck Taylor All-Stars, Adidas, Nike Air Jordans, and the rise of sneaker collecting and social media-driven sneaker culture.

Impact

The bill does not amend the New York Consolidated Laws or create any regulatory or fiscal program. Its legal effect is limited to a nonbinding legislative request that the Governor issue a proclamation designating October 9, 2026, as Sneakers Day in New York State. The practical impact is symbolic recognition of the footwear industry, sneaker culture, and the associated consumer and cultural communities.
